Simplified Explanation
The abstract describes an electronic device with a display panel and an electronic module. It includes two light-blocking elements, one on the display panel and one on the electronic module. The display panel has a hole surrounded by the active region, and the second light-blocking element is placed adjacent to the hole.
- The electronic device has a display panel with an active region and a peripheral region.
- It includes an electronic module positioned below the display panel.
- A first light-blocking element is placed on the display panel, overlapping the peripheral region.
- A second light-blocking element is placed on the electronic module, with the display panel in between.
- The display panel has a hole surrounded by the active region.
- The second light-blocking element is positioned adjacent to the hole.

Original Abstract Submitted
An electronic device includes: a display panel having an active region and a peripheral region adjacent to the active region; an electronic module disposed below the display panel; a first light-blocking element disposed on the display panel and overlapping the peripheral region; and a second light-blocking element disposed on the electronic module with the display panel interposed therebetween. A hole is at least partially surrounded by the active region is defined in a portion of the display panel. The second light blocking element is disposed in an area adjacent to the hole, when viewed in a plan view. The first light-blocking element has a first thickness and the second light-blocking element has a second thickness less than the first thickness.
